Hyderabad: The Telangana Legislative Assembly passed a resolution urging the Centre to take steps to stop the ongoing war in West Asia.
Deputy Chief Minister Bhatti Vikramarka Mallu introduced the resolution in the House. Subsequently, members adopted it unanimously without opposition.
The resolution highlighted that the conflict between Iran and Israel had escalated and taken multiple forms. As a result, it said the situation had begun to destabilise the global economy.
It noted that crude oil, including petrol, diesel and gas, played a crucial role in economic stability. Therefore, disruptions in production and transport due to the war had affected global supply chains.

The House observed that the United States and Israel carried out attacks on Iran and Lebanon. At the same time, Iran targeted U.S. defence bases in Gulf and Middle Eastern regions.
These attacks involved advanced weapons such as fighter bombers, ballistic missiles and drones. Consequently, large-scale destruction followed, leading to the deaths of nearly 4,000 civilians.
The resolution stated that while casualties remained confined to specific regions, economic damage spread globally. In particular, it warned that Asian countries faced serious risks, with India already experiencing the impact.
Members expressed concern that continued escalation could worsen the situation. Therefore, they cautioned that failure to halt the conflict could pose a broader global threat.
The House warned that prolonged conflict might even lead to a third world war. It said such a scenario would endanger global peace and human survival.
In view of these risks, the Assembly urged the Government of India to intervene. It called for diplomatic efforts to end the war and restore global peace.
